    Nick Reiner Begs for Mommy and Daddy's Money to Fund Murder Defense

    Nick Reiner, the son accused of murdering his parents, is now fighting for access to a $1.5 million trust fund that his parents created decades ago, arguing the money is legally his and needed to pay for his criminal defense. His attorneys claim the trust distributions were mandatory and unconditional, while opponents point to California's "Slayer Statute," which could prevent him from inheriting if he is ultimately found responsible for his parents' deaths. The dispute raises a high-stakes legal question: can a man accused of killing his parents use their money to fund the defense against those very allegations?     Search Ends for Lynette Hooker as Bahamas Investigation Heats Up

    The search for missing American Lynette Hooker has officially ended, but the investigation into her disappearance is far from over. Authorities continue to scrutinize conflicting accounts from her husband, Brian Hooker, whose story has been challenged by GPS data, allegations of past abuse, and questions about his actions after Lynette reportedly went overboard in the Bahamas. With no body recovered, no charges filed, and mounting suspicions from family and friends, the mystery of what really happened aboard the couple’s sailing trip remains unsolved.     OnlyFans ‘Stalker’ Sparks SWAT Standoff at Influencer’s Mansion

    An alleged stalker sparked a major police response after breaking into a luxury Florida Airbnb being rented by social media stars, including an OnlyFans model with millions of followers, and claiming he had purchased the mansion. Bodycam footage shows SWAT officers surrounding the property, using drones and loudspeakers before arresting 22-year-old Connor Litka, who was accused of breaking in through a shattered glass door and livestreaming from inside the home. After his arrest, Litka allegedly refused to identify himself, repeatedly claimed he didn't know his own name, demanded medication, and was ultimately convicted on multiple charges.     6 Michael Jackson Secrets Netflix Didn’t Tell You

    A new Netflix docuseries revisits the child sex abuse case against Michael Jackson, but this episode explores six major controversies and developments it allegedly left out. The series covers everything from Jackson's infamous baby-balcony incident and later accusations by former supporters Wade Robson and James Safechuck, to questions surrounding the Arvizo family's credibility and the aftermath of Jackson's 2005 acquittal. It also examines Jackson's 2009 death and the criminal conviction of his doctor, painting a broader picture of the scandals that continued long after the trial ended.
